| Obverse description | Laureate, draped, and cuirassed bust of Emperor Hadrian facing right, viewed from behind, with the paludamentum visible over the left shoulder. The obverse legend in Greek characters reads ΑΥΤ ΚΑΙ ΤΡΑΙ ΑΔΡΙΑ ϹΕΒ, abbreviated from Αὐτοκράτωρ Καῖσαρ Τραιανὸς Ἁδριανὸς Σεβαστός, surrounding the imperial effigy. The portrait displays characteristic Hadrianic stylistic features of the Alexandrian mint, with a slightly coarser provincial execution typical of Egyptian tetradrachms. The field is largely plain, with the legend disposed in two segments flanking the bust. |
